As of 2023, the sold production of non-electric water heaters in France was valued at approximately 154.15 million Euros. Forecasts indicate a consistent upward trend from 2024 to 2028, with the production value increasing from 155.81 million Euros to 162.52 million Euros. The year-on-year variations show a steady growth rate, reflecting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of around 1.06% over this period.
